Medication

Medication is an effective treatment for moderate to mild depression. Antidepressants alter the levels of certain brain chemicals that are involved in mood. They also decrease the frequency of symptoms of depression. It is essential to adhere to the exact instructions recommended by your physician. If you don't, they won't be effective.

In general, doctors suggest starting with a selective serotonin reuptake inhibitor (SSRI) like citalopram (Celexa), Escitalopram (Lexapro) and fluoxetine (Prozac) or paroxetine (Paxil, Pexeva), sertraline (Zoloft) or vilazodone (Viibryd). These medications have been proven to be more efficient than placebo in a variety of clinical trials. These drugs could cause serious adverse effects. It's important to consult your physician prior to starting or stopping any of these drugs.

You may have to try several different antidepressants before you find one that works for you. You may also have to combine antidepressants with psychotherapy or other treatments. Electroconvulsive Therapy (ECT) may be a viable option for patients suffering from severe depression or a life-threatening condition. This procedure uses electric impulses to induce controlled seizures in the brain. It can rapidly relieve depression and is most efficient for those who haven't responded to other treatments.

The results of a new study suggest that a particular type of ECT known as high-frequency ECT (HFECT) may be as effective as or superior to conventional ECT in treating refractory depression. The researchers compared HFECT to conventional ECT in 23 patients who had who had a history of depression that was resistant to treatment. All had tried a number of other depression treatments like psychotherapy and exercise. Researchers found that HFECT significantly reduced depression symptoms and produced less side-effects than ECT.

Other treatment options include light therapy which is used to treat seasonal depression treatment affective disorder (SAD). This is done by sitting in a bright light each day for 30 minutes. You can make use of a light box or lamp at your home. Certain health insurance plans, employee Assistance Programs, and churches provide light therapy. Exercise, healthy eating and adequate sleep are advised. It's also important to stay clear of drinking and taking recreational drugs as they can cause depression.

Psychotherapy

Depression can drain your energy and make it difficult to carry out the tasks of daily life. But the positive side is that if you seek treatment, your chances of recovering are good. Depression sufferers can get relief with a combination of professional therapy and medication.

Therapy is when therapists listen without judgement to assist you in exploring your emotions and concerns in a supportive atmosphere. They can also help you build coping skills and increase your self-awareness. This can help you improve your mental health.

There are many different types of psychotherapy available to treat depression. Cognitive therapy is one type that helps you identify negative thinking patterns and create healthy strategies for dealing with difficult emotions. Behavioral therapy helps you improve your interpersonal relationships, learn how to manage stress, and also develop problem-solving abilities. Other treatments, such as dialectical behaviour therapy and acceptance-commitment therapy are frequently used to treat the underlying problems that contribute to depression, such as self-injury or the recurring suicidal thought.

Psychotherapy can be a useful tool for those suffering from chronic depression, who have not responded to medication or who are unable to take antidepressants for health reasons or allergies. In certain situations, a doctor may recommend alternative or complementary therapies for depression. This could include transcranial magnet stimulation (TMS) A method which uses a coil on the scalp to send magnetic pulses that affect the neurotransmitters' functions.

Psychotherapy can aid family members and friends who are struggling with depression to deal with the condition. Family or marital therapy is often recommended for those who are living with a person who is suffering from depression. It can reduce tension and stress between family members and provide them with the tools to support their loved family members in a healthy way. A qualified therapist can teach them how to help their loved family members overcome depression treatment cbt.

Exercise

Exercise is an inexpensive and safe method of treating anxiety and depression. It increases energy, reduces stress, and improves flexibility and balance. It can also improve sleep and boost your self-esteem. Before beginning a new workout regimen or increasing the intensity, it's essential to consult your doctor.

In large-scale epidemiological studies, active women and men develop depression at lower rates than sedentary people. However, it's more difficult to determine whether exercise can treat existing depression. It's important to look into it just like any other medicine by randomly assigning patients with depression to exercise or a control group and scrupulously keeping track of the outcomes.

The largest study on physical exercise as a treatment for depression to date suggests that it works at a minimum as effectively as standard drugs and psychotherapy. The study gathered data from 41 trials that involved 2,265 participants. The study concluded that nearly all types of exercise could reduce depression treatment techniques symptoms. However some are more efficient than others. The most efficient exercises included jogging or walking, yoga and strength training. The benefits increased as the intensity of the exercise increased, which suggests that even mild exercise can be beneficial.

Researchers believe there are multiple reasons why exercise relieves depression. One is that it helps with blood flow and oxygen to the brain. It also boosts certain chemicals like dopamine and serumtonin. Other factors are the social support that comes from group exercise as well as the psychological motivation that keeps people exercising.

When people are depressed they tend to stop or decrease their activities. Doctors advise that you get back to your activities as soon as you are able to. Doing them regularly can help restore joy and pleasure which is crucial to beating depression treatment without antidepressants. And doing things that you love can provide you with meaning and significance.

The most effective treatment for depression usually involves both psychotherapy and medication. Psychotherapy is a general term to discuss your feelings with a trained professional, such as a psychiatrist or psychologist. Certain kinds of psychological treatments are more specific to depression than others, but all will help you understand your condition and learn new ways to deal with it. This includes:

CBT seeks to change negative thoughts and negative evaluations that can make depression worse. Interpersonal psychotherapy is a form of psychotherapy that is focused on your relationships and how you interact with them. Couples and family therapy can improve communication within your relationships.

Several different formats of therapy are available in the form of online sessions and computer programs. They are usually less expensive than face-to-face sessions and may be beneficial for some individuals. However, not all of them are suitable for everyone and many are not covered by insurance. Ask your therapist about their experience with such programs and if one might be right for you.

When you speak to your healthcare provider, he or she will review all the medications you use, including herbal supplements and over-the-counter medicines to determine how they impact your depression. They will also assess your physical health to see whether you suffer from any medical conditions that may be related to depression. For example thyroid disease, chronic back pain. They will also check if there is another mental illness that could be the cause of your depression, such as bipolar disorder or personality disorders.
